Stark white hair runs just below the shoulders of this frail, almost skeletal drow. His face bears a perpetual sneer, and his eyes are like silvery slits against his jet-black skin. Disfigurement is a common theme for this weathered drow, and counting up all the aspects of him that make him seem disfigured is near impossible: One leg is longer than the other; his thumb and pinky finger on his right hand is longer than his index finger; his left leg is bent outwards slightly; his chest is unnaturally sunken in; and gray spots blot the back of his neck. Furthermore, these are all disfigurements noticable while he wears concealing clothing. The imagination can run wild at what physical defects run beneath his clothing. Despite his disfigurements, Runaktla seems to be unhampered by them, likely a product of his magics, or him just growing accustomed to them over time. He is generally fluid in his movements, albeit it is nearly always aided by visible magics, such as those that cause levitation or unnatural agility.

Background

Added Sun Jul 11 21:07:08 2004 at level 34:
Runaktla is from the drow house of Menzobarrazzan.
House Menzobarrazzan is dedicated to slave and servant
training and sale. Runaktla's childhood was spent
learning under the tuteledge of the house elders in
respect to slave trade. Although he had some sort of a
knack in corralling and obtaining obedience from
slaves, he generally despised the job because it was
boring to him. Hence, his travels to the surface.

In regards to his sphere, Runaktla is fascinated by
death. He considers the threat and cause of death an
excellent means to achieve goals. Due to this, his
skill at diplomacy is somewhat limited. He isn't prone
to working out solutions that don't give him entirely
everything he wants, at little cost. If a person
irritates him, hampers his goals, or even disagrees
with him at the wrong time, he will either kill him,
or have him killed. If he is unable to do either, then
he is undoubtedly working towards being able to. He
also holds tremendous grudges.

In regards to his chosen class of magic, Runaktla
knew that he would be weak, very weak, at first. He
despises it with every ounce of his being, hating
every moment that he has to deal with someone that
bothers him. His patience, and knowledge of what is
to come to him, what power he will hold, is all that
keeps him stable. He has already tasted a small bit of
personal power, and his patience has been worn down
accordingly.
